Road, bridge and tunnel health state and maintenance cost measuring and calculating method based on Markov model
A Markov model and health state technology, applied in computing, data processing applications, computer components, etc., can solve the problems of distortion of measurement results, large labor consumption, subjective errors, etc., to improve accuracy and reduce labor input. Effect

[0027] Such as figure 1 As shown, the health status and maintenance cost estimation method of roads, bridges and tunnels based on Markov model; the steps are as follows:
[0028] Step 1. Use computer software to evaluate the health status based on the historical data of the road, bridge or tunnel to be tested, and calculate the individual health indicators and maintenance costs of each road, bridge or tunnel to be tested;
[0029] Step 2: Use a computer to perform regression analysis on individual health indicators and maintenance costs of highways, bridges or tunnels through regression analysis methods, and calculate the corresponding maintenance costs under different health indicators;
[0030] Step 3: Calculate the state transition probability vector, and use the Markov model to measure the health indicators of the road, bridge or tunnel;
[0031] Step 4. Calculate maintenance costs based on health indicators.
